Chrome per saltare priorità bassa attività fino allo spegnimento per ridurre l’uso di memoria

0
144

da Martin Brinkmann l ‘ 11 febbraio, 2019 in Google Chrome – 1 commento

Google sta lavorando su una nuova memoria, riduzione di funzionalità per la società di web browser Chrome. La nuova funzione, chiamata “Saltare il miglior sforzo per l’attività di” atterrato in Chrome Canary proprio di recente, è stato progettato per ignorare alcune priorità bassa attività durante la fase di esecuzione per migliorare l’utilizzo della memoria del browser web. Questi compiti saranno eseguiti durante l’arresto, invece, secondo la descrizione fornita.

Saltare il miglior sforzo per attività non è abilitato di default in Chrome Canary. È disponibile come sperimentale di bandiera e di un parametro di avvio; quale delle due utilizzare.

Ecco come si attiva il flag di Chrome:

  1. Assicurarsi di Chrome Canary è aggiornato.
  2. Carico chrome://flags/#disabilita-best-effort-attività nella barra degli indirizzi del browser; in questo modo si dovrebbe aprire il diritto di bandiera.
  3. Impostare lo stato del flag abilitato.
  4. Riavviare il browser Chrome.

Si può anche iniziare a Chrome con il parametro –disable-best-effort-attività per lo stesso effetto.

chrome skip best effort tasks

È possibile annullare in qualsiasi momento la modifica da impostazione sperimentale flag di default o disabili, o eliminando il parametro di avvio, se si è utilizzato.

Chrome informa che è possibile eseguire un “non supportato flag della riga di comando e che la stabilità e la sicurezza “soffrirà”. Non ho notato eventuali problemi durante l’esecuzione di Chrome con il flag abilitato; è possibile che la notifica è un generico.

La bandiera della descrizione si legge:

Con questa opzione, i compiti di priorità più bassa non verrà eseguito fino a quando l’arresto. Coda a bassa priorità per le attività possono aumentare l’utilizzo della memoria.Inoltre, mentre dovrebbe essere possibile utilizzare Chrome quasi normalmente con questo flag, si prevede che la parte non visibile operazioni come la scrittura di dati utente per il disco, pulizia cache, reporting metriche o l’aggiornamento di componenti non verrà eseguito fino a quando l’arresto.

La descrizione spiega cosa succede quando si attiva la funzione sperimentale. Chrome mantiene una coda di priorità bassa attività per impostazione predefinita, la coda può crescere nel tempo e che può portare ad un aumento dell’utilizzo della memoria.

Chrome con l’sperimentale bandiera non attivato non eseguire questi compiti prioritari bassi durante la fase di esecuzione per risparmiare memoria. I compiti saranno eseguiti durante l’arresto, invece, questo può portare a spegnimento ritardato.

Google cita Telemetria, disco di pulizia della cache, la scrittura dei dati utente su disco, o l’aggiornamento di componenti come priorità bassa attività.

Il nuovo sforzo per ridurre Chrome utilizzo della memoria non è l’unico che è venuto alla luce di recente. Google sta lavorando a una funzionalità denominata Mai la Modalità Slow, che mira a limitare le richieste di risorse, bloccando quelli che superano determinate restrizioni di dimensione.

Ora: qual è la Cosa più memoria amichevole browser attualmente? (via Chromestory)